Santa's Workshop is now open for the holiday season, thanks to the efforts of our Holiday Cheermisters, Town Nurse Cheryl Rawinski, and the Sutton Police Department. This program is designed for seniors who wish to give a gift to a child but may need assistance. It promotes intergenerational connections and community spirit through acts of giving and kindness, enabling seniors with limited resources to provide a special gift to someone they love. This program is FREE!
